How odd, you tell us the version of CS but you don't tell us the version of Lightroom you are using.
If you are using Lightroom 4, then CS5 will not understand the LR4 raw edits. So if you want the edits to show up, you have to send the images as TIF, not RAW.

    I've been struggling with the exact problem, with nearly the exact error messages from both Photoshop CS5.1 and InDesign 5.5. It affected only a single user on the system. Reinstalling, resetting preferences in both PS and ID, removing all Adobe user preferences and caches, none of it worked.
    After doing some system troubleshooting (disk permissions, disk repair, etc.), I found myself in Keychain Access, looking at why there was a renamed login.keychain. Keychain Access listed a keychain with a name similar to Persistent Encrypted State (I didn't record the exact name for posterity). I couldn't open it, and eventually decided to run Keychain First Aid, It found problems with the Persistent Encrypted State and removed references to it. After a reboot, both programs started working.

    We have also had this problem. We started the Indesign/Incopy workflow in CS2 and did not see this happen until CS4. It's continuing in CS5. Apparently there is a delay in the lock file being created. If someone else checks the story out before that locked file is created, it appears both parties have the story checked out. However, only one of them actually has command of the file and only their edits will be saved. We reported this to Adobe last year when we began seeing it in CS4, and they were able to replicate the problem; however, they've not fixed it.
    We haven't tried the "refresh" workaround. I'll give that a try. I've also wondered if checking out multiple stories at once causes the problem. Some of our editors have the habit of checking out all the stories in a layout at one time. Obviously, it takes a little time for the locked files to be created on as many as 100 stories. If someone else tries to check out one of those stories in the meanwhile, Incopy lets them. At that point, we have a problem.

    It's worth checking to see if the "jumping" problem you have is because Snap is enabled.  Snap causes Photoshop to try to auto-align things for you, and can look much as you've described.  Check the View menu to see if Snap is checked.  If so, either uncheck it, or hold the Control key down when you are moving things that you wish to align without snap.
    Also, keep in mind that with the Move tool selected, you can "Nudge" a layer by one pixel at the current zoom level by using the arrow keys on the keyboard.
    Can you list specific steps to reproduce the Clone tool failure?  It might also be helpful for you to capture your screen showing the current state of the image, layers, and settings at the time you're seeing the Clone tool fail to work as you expect.  You may have a setting wrong that someone will be able to see.

    For the jerkiness go to your preferences and change the live draw to delayed, or if that doesn't help, maybe never.  The place to go is Edit > Preferences > General.
    When you try to past from CS3 to CS5 do you have both open in CS5?  Might sound a dumb question but if you have one open in CS3 and one in CS5 it isn't going to work, so even if you have a document you want to keep in CS3 for the purposes of copying just open it in CS5, it wil convert to a CS5 document and you will be able to copy and paste between them.
    One last tip, when converting docs to CS5 from CS3, particularly larger ones, there have been quite a few reports of instability, sometimes leading to corruption, but mind you we only see the problems on this forum.  To prevent this happening the best route is to export from CS3 to inx format and open that in CS5.  YOu can do that automatically with whole folders (and sub-folders) of files with the batch convertor script that is my latest favourite, it is made by Peter Kahrel and is free, you'll find it here.  With that you can use it in CS3 to convert a whole batch to inx, then use it in CS5 to convert those inx files to CS5 indd.  Super handy, really fast, and great for mass exports too.

    If photoshop, bridge or lightroom are old enough, it may not support your camera. A search on adobe's web site will give you a list a supported cameras for that version of software.
    If they are not supported, you have basically 2 options
    1)Upgrade your software
    2)download the free dng converter and convert your raw files to dng which can be opened by photoshop, camera raw, or lightroom.
    Another possiblity is the file it self is corrupted. Hopefully that is not the case.
